You will serve as a Training Specialist within the COMNAVIFORES Training (N7) department providing management and training support to the command, the six NIFR Regions, and 8,000 Information Warfare Reserve Sailors.
Duties- You will be responsible for to providing centralized support to command leadership and the workforce, ensuring training management goals are met.
- You will work with leadership and the regional training officer in the management of training to include: training program development, requirements generation, and quota control.
- You will advise and assist Reserve Unit leadership and training coordinators in accomplishing their unit training management responsibilities and ensuring compliance with appropriate laws, rules, or regulations.
- You will provide strategic recommendations for training program shaping in consideration of mission accomplishment and career progression.
- You will provide training assistance in the conduct of a variety of training program processes to ensure Reserve IW Sailors complete their training and that training is accurately documented in a timely manner and conforms to CNIFR and CNFRC policy.
- You will serve as the New Accession Training (NAT) Student Liaison Coordinator and facilitates the NAT training brief to each Intelligence Specialist “A” school class within two weeks of course convening.
- You will assign advanced technical "C" school training to New Accession Training (NAT) Sailors in support of national manpower requirements.
- You will conduct informal training sessions on professional development and identify available training opportunities as required or requested for all students under instruction at IWTC school house.
- You will mentor each Sailor on all Navy Reserve related matters including benefits and mobilization requirements during the initial New Accession Training (NAT) training brief.
